About This Book

What if you could become the most popular kid in school with just a magical second skin? Imagine feeling invincible and admired by everyone—but what if that power starts to change who you really are? When Sam steals the skin, she gains popularity, but losing herself might be the biggest price to pay.

Quick Assessment

Second Skin is a young adult fantasy exploring themes of popularity, identity, and friendship. The protagonist, Sam, gains social status through a magical 'second skin' that alters her personality and relationships, raising questions about self-worth and authenticity. Suitable for teens, the book offers a thoughtful look at peer pressure and the challenges of fitting in.

Why we rated Second Skin 11ME

Second Skin is written at a Level 6 reading level across 274 pages. Strong independent readers around grade 7.0 can typically handle this book on their own; with parent or teacher support, Second Skin works for readers up to grade 8.0.

We rate Second Skin as 11ME ("Moderate — Emotional") because the content sits in the "Mild" range — mild conflict — the kind a child encounters in normal play and sibling life. The strongest signals come from emotional weight, social complexity — these are the dimensions parents should evaluate against their reader's tolerance.

No specific content flags were raised by community reviewers, which is consistent with the mild intensity score.

Thematically, Second Skin explores friendship, coming of age, fantasy world-building, and social justice — these threads give the book room to mean different things to different readers.
